Our UK Certification Program allows identity service providers to measure compliance against the UK government’s DIATF requirements. When you have completed the certification process, you will be awarded a Kantara Initiative Trust Mark. This demonstrates to clients that your product or service ensures compliance to the strictest standards for privacy and security. It also supports implementations of identity checks for Disclosure & Barring Service, Right to Rent and Right to Work

If you accept our proposal, you will be asked to self-attest by completing a Statement of Conformity and Service Description. Our UK-based team will then review your application.
A specialist Kantara auditor will review your application to determine readiness for the Stage 2 Audit.
Our auditor will conduct a full assessment on-site to validate that your service conforms against all the requirements of the DIATF.
We have a dedicated Trust Certification Board that will review the final auditor's report. If the audited service is determined as conformant, we will award you a formal certificate (hard and soft copy) and relevant Trust Mark. A surveillance audit will be performed 12 months after the Stage 2 audit so you retain your certificate.
Your service will be listed on our website and the DSIT website.
